The Phenomenon of Mega Churches in Atlanta: A Study of Faith, Community, and Influence

 The phenomenon of mega churches in Atlanta, Georgia, focusing on their growth, impact on the community, and unique characteristics. Mega churches, typically defined as Protestant congregations with a weekly attendance of 2,000 or more, have become increasingly prevalent in Atlanta over the past few decades. This paper seeks to understand the factors contributing to their rise, the challenges they face, and their role in shaping the religious and social landscape of the city.

Atlanta, known for its vibrant culture and diverse population, is home to a significant number of mega churches. These churches, with their large congregations and influential leaders, play a prominent role in the religious life of the city. Understanding the phenomenon of mega churches in Atlanta is essential for gaining insights into the broader trends in American religious life and the changing nature of faith communities in urban areas.

Methodology: This research utilizes a mixed-methods approach, combining quantitative analysis of demographic data with qualitative analysis of interviews and case studies. Data on the growth and distribution of mega churches in Atlanta are gathered from existing studies and surveys. Interviews are conducted with pastors, congregants, and community leaders to gain insights into the impact of mega churches on the local community.

Findings: The research finds that the growth of mega churches in Atlanta can be attributed to several factors, including changes in religious practices, the appeal of charismatic leadership, and the influence of media and technology. These churches often offer a wide range of programs and services, catering to diverse needs and interests within the community. However, they also face challenges, including criticism of their financial practices, concerns about their influence on politics and society, and questions about their theological and doctrinal integrity.

Conclusion: Mega churches in Atlanta are a complex and multifaceted phenomenon, reflecting broader trends in American religious life. While they have a significant impact on the community and play an important role in the lives of their members, they also face challenges and criticisms. Understanding the dynamics of mega churches in Atlanta is essential for grasping the evolving nature of religious communities in urban settings and the ways in which faith shapes social and cultural life.
